Record US$5 billion invested in alt proteins in 2021, but GFI warns it’s not enough
date:Mar 04, 2022
New Good Food Institute (GFI) data reveals that globally, 2021 was a record period of investment in global companies creating sustainable alternatives to conventional animal-based foods. However, GFI stresses that alternative proteins are underinvested in as a climate solution.

Cell-based meat and seafood companies reportedly secured US$1.4 billion in investments in 2021 the most capital raised in any single year in the industrys history.
